Hey all - has anyone else had an issue with their website glitching once you close out of the sign-up form on mobile? By glitching, I mean that the content view shifts - the left half of the screen is your website but the right half of the screen is completely blank. If you refresh the site it fixes itself, but obviously not a good customer experience.

Here are a few other details:

  • Believe it only happens on Apple devices
  • Seems to be a mobile issue
  • Happens on both Safari and Chrome
  • We had this happen once before and were able to fix it simply by duplicating the form and then pushing that ‘new’ one live. I’ve tried that this time, but no luck
